Reviewers: every artifact in the Marlowe user-profile sharding effort is built hermetically on the Quarry farm and signed at publish time. The shard-router, rebalancer, and migration tooling each carry an attestation linking source revision, builder identity, and dependency lockfile. When reviewing a shard-map change, verify the attestation chain rather than trusting the image tag — tags are mutable, attestations are not. Rollbacks must reference a previously attested artifact. The current canary artifact is identified by the token below.

trace token, tahog-bajeg: htk6_3c2462

# Flaglight Rollouts — Approvals

Quick version for on-call: any rollout touching more than 5% of traffic needs an approval in Flaglight before the ramp continues. Kill switches don't need approval — just flip them and note it in the incident channel. Scheduled ramps pause automatically if error budget burns hot. If you're stuck at 2 a.m. with a pending approval, there's one person authorized to override, and that's the approver below.

account owner for tagep-bafof: Norael Gilax Juleth

Internal Memo — Marketing Budget Reduction

To the incoming director: marketing spend is cut 18% effective next quarter. Rationale: softer pipeline at Brindlecote Media and the delayed Farrow campaign. Sponsorships end first; retained agencies renegotiate by month-end. Digital spend holds flat. Headcount unaffected for now. Regional events consolidate into two flagship dates, both in Kellsmere. Expect pushback from the field teams; hold the line until the Q2 review. Context for these decisions appears in the confidential note directly below.

confidential, hawif-faweg: Headcount on the Ulaix team goes from 3 to 120 by the end of April. Gross margin on Ulaix came in at 10 percent against a plan of 10 percent.

For heads of department: the quarterly gross-margin review at Ferndale Apparatus shows blended margin down two points, driven by input cost inflation on the Solvane line and discounting in the Westerholt territory. The Calder range held steady. Procurement renegotiations led by Director Imka Rothwell should recover roughly half the shortfall by year end; the remainder depends on pricing actions under discussion. Departmental implications and the board's direction are summarised in the confidential note below.

management briefing: Headcount on the Silok team goes from 44 to 77 by the end of May. Gross margin on Silok came in at 63 percent against a plan of 30 percent.